'Milwaukee Magazine' Offers Tips To Stay Happy & Healthy During Winter

Courtesy of Milwaukee Magazine
Ice rink outside of the Edgewater Hotel in Madison, Wisconsin.

Milwaukee Magazinehas created awinter playbook that offers a range of tips for staying happy and healthy through the winter season.

"One of the ways to survive winter, just in general, is to develop a hobby that makes you want to go outside," says Milwaukee Magazine's Carol Nicksin. 

The winter playbook ranges in ideas that are guaranteed to kick your winter depression and appeal to both kids and adults. Looking for a new winter hobby? The playbook offers a flow chart that will help you find a winter hobby that aligns best with your needs and interests. If you're feeling stuck in your everyday routines, the playbook has a list of weekend getaways that will change up your schedule.

Lake Effect's Joy Powers and Bonnie North teamed up to discuss the winter playbook with Milwaukee Magazine's Carol Nicksin and Chris Drosner:
